The Rise of Cryptocurrency Casinos: A Comprehensive Guide

The betting industry has constantly been quick to adopt brand-new innovations, and the introduction of digital currencies is no exception. Over the past decade, a new segment often described as a cryptocurrency casino has actually grown from a niche experiment to a multi‑billion‑dollar market. In this article, we explore what a crypto‑casino is, how it operates, its advantages and difficulties, and what players should look for when picking a reliable platform.


What Is a Cryptocurrency Casino?

A cryptocurrency casino is an online gaming website that accepts digital possessions-- such as Bitcoin (BTC), Ethereum (ETH), Litecoin (LTC), or a host of alt‑coins-- as a main kind of payment. Unlike conventional online gambling establishments that depend on fiat currencies (GBP, EUR, etc) and payment processors, crypto‑casinos utilize blockchain networks to deal with deposits, withdrawals, and game outcomes.

While numerous operators simply include Crypto Slots Casino as an alternative banking method, a true crypto‑casino often incorporates blockchain‑specific features:

  • Provably fair algorithms that enable players to validate the randomness of each spin or hand.
  • Smart‑contract‑based bets that immediately settle payments.
  • Instant or near‑instant transfers thanks to blockchain verifications.

How It Works

  1. Wallet Setup-- The player creates a digital wallet (software application or hardware) compatible with the casino's supported coins.
  2. Financing-- The player purchases cryptocurrency on an exchange or peer‑to‑peer platform and transfers it to their casino wallet.
  3. Account Creation-- Most platforms require just an email and a strong password; some usage "anonymous" accounts that limit individual data collection.
  4. Deposits-- The gamer starts a transfer from their wallet to the casino's address. The transaction is verified on the blockchain, generally within minutes.
  5. Gameplay-- Credits are displayed in the chosen cryptocurrency (or in a stablecoin pegged to fiat). Games work on basic random‑number generators (RNGs) or provably reasonable systems.
  6. Withdrawals-- Winnings can be returned to the gamer's external wallet. Withdrawal times differ however are typically faster than bank transfers due to the fact that there's nointermediary.

Challenges and Risks

ObstacleDescription
VolatilityThe worth of a crypto‑asset can swing considerably during a video gaming session, affecting bankroll size.
RegulationMany jurisdictions still categorize online betting, and the included layer of cryptocurrency can produce legal ambiguity.
Security of PlatformsNot all Crypto Games Casino‑casinos employ robust security practices; some might lack proper file encryption or cold‑storage services.
Absence of Consumer ProtectionsUnlike fiat‑based bettors, crypto players typically have no charge‑back rights or deposit insurance coverage.

Regularly Asked Questions (FAQ)

1. Is it legal to bet with cryptocurrency?

Legal status depends on your jurisdiction. Some nations completely manage online gambling and allow crypto transactions, while others prohibit all types of gambling. Constantly verify regional laws before playing.

2. How do provably fair video games work?

Provably fair usages cryptographic hashing: the casino supplies a "seed" (random string) that you can integrate with your own seed to produce a last result. After the round, you can validate the hash matches the revealed seed, showing fairness.

3. Can I withdraw my winnings in fiat currency?

Yes, many platforms let you convert crypto profits back to fiat via incorporated exchange services or by moving to external exchanges where you cost money.

4. What occurs if the price of the cryptocurrency drops while I'm playing?

Your balance remains in the initial coin. If its value falls, the comparable fiat quantity diminishes appropriately. Some casinos allow you to hold balances in stablecoins to reduce volatility.

5. Are crypto‑casinos much safer than conventional online casinos?

They can be, but safety mainly depends upon the operator's security practices. Constantly utilize platforms that utilize 2FA, encrypted connections, and provably reasonable auditing.
